Mechanisms of Action: Just How Cold Laser Therapy Works Compared to Typical Therapies
While traditional treatments often count on drugs or invasive procedures to alleviate discomfort and promote healing, cold laser treatment uses a non-invasive strategy that directly targets broken cells.
This therapy uses certain wavelengths of light to penetrate the skin, promoting cellular task in influenced areas. You'll discover that the light power advertises ATP production, enhancing mobile metabolism and promoting tissue repair service.
Unlike standard techniques, cold laser therapy does not develop warm or cause discomfort, making it a more bearable alternative. By enhancing blood circulation and decreasing swelling, it motivates faster healing without negative effects related to drugs.
